摘要
This study illustrates the benefits and mechanisms of a geocell-reinforced sand foundation through experimental tests on a laboratory model. The experimental tests consisted of applying a vertical load gradually to a strip footing placed on unreinforced and geocell reinforced foundation of Nevada Sand. The depth of the geocell varied in the tests. The results indicated that under proper conditions, geocells increased the bearing capacity of the sand, intercepted the typical failure surfaces, prevented catastrophic failures, and reduced heave.
